Rishi Sunak, the outgoing prime minister from the UK, has conceded loss in the legislative elections there. Ryanair posted a viral video taunting the British-Indian lawmaker shortly before this.

With his centre-left Labour Party poised to garner a significant majority, Keir Starmer is set to be Britain's next prime minister. Whereas Sunak's Conservative Party has so far only secured 70 of the 650 seats in parliament, Labour has already won more than 326.

Rishi Sunak had to contend with 14 years of anti-incumbency and questions over the cost-of-living crisis approaching the election. Years of instability and in-fighting also plagued the Conservative Party, leading to five separate prime ministers since the Brexit vote of 2016.

Sunak lost his parliament seat, but Ryanair kindly offered him a spot on one of their flights. Renowned for its lighthearted social media strategy, Ryanair's tweet quickly became viral on X and attracted over 2.6 million views and hundreds of delighted comments. Among the comments were "First truly funny ad I've seen in ages" and "He's not even got a window seat."

Sunak shocked Westminster by calling the election earlier than required in May, with the Conservatives lagging Labour by almost 20 points in opinion polls. Although he aimed to close the difference, the campaign turned out to be disastrous.

Sunak's highly attacked appearance on ITV's This Morning chat show, when he was shown waiting his turn behind Britain's most tattooed woman, marked the campaign's finale. This strange incident ended a demanding campaign for the leader of Indian background.
